Ste-Marine-Combrit lies in southern Finistère, at the mouth of the River Odet, facing Bénodet and on the edge of the Pays Bigouden. This small fishing and sailing harbour has kept its authentic character, with granite houses and slipways where sailing boats and fishing vessels moor. The GR34 coastal path runs along the shoreline, allowing walkers to reach nearby beaches on foot, including the one at Pointe de Combrit, with views over the estuary and Bénodet bay. A seasonal ferry links Ste-Marine to Bénodet, offering a chance to explore the Odet, often described as one of France's most beautiful rivers thanks to its wooded banks. The surrounding area is well suited to sailing, kayaking and shellfish gathering, while Pont-l'Abbé, the historic capital of the Pays Bigouden known for its traditional lace headdresses, lies just a few kilometres away. The temperate oceanic climate makes the area pleasant from spring onwards. The region retains a strong maritime identity, local markets and a peaceful atmosphere, far removed from Brittany's busier seaside resorts.
